what is the area of the base in the figure below? A cylinder with height 12and diameter 6

Respuesta :

dacotapcameron7 dacotapcameron7
  • 03-04-2020
anwser- about 28.27

to figure it out the areas of the base, you just use the formula to find the area of a circle. Which is; A= r^2 times pi
(r stands for the radius)
